This flowchart illustrates a comprehensive value chain analysis model, highlighting the intricate processes involved in transforming raw materials into finished products while ensuring continuous operational development. The model emphasizes key activities such as procurement, production planning, quality inspection, and distribution, all geared towards value addition, revenue growth, and cost control. It also underscores the importance of strategic decision-making, resource allocation, and customer management at the operational and decision-making layers. Supportive activities like human resource management, financial accounting, and administrative support are integral to enhancing efficiency and fostering innovation, ultimately driving profit and cultural development within the enterprise.
